From 088b08847fe06768889641809ea80e494927ad7b Mon Sep 17 00:00:00 2001 From: "Alexey.Pertu" Date: Thu, 23 Jan 2020 14:59:32 +0300 Subject: [PATCH] Set sourceJar.from=allSource for modules/spock Fixes issue #2280 By default, sourceJar.from = allJava (see gradle/publishing.gradle) But Spock module is in Groovy => sourceJar.from should be allGroovy/allSource --- modules/spock/build.gradle |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/modules/spock/build.gradle b/modules/spock/build.gradle index d964e67c5cf..e1d61aaa43d 100644 --- a/modules/spock/build.gradle +++ b/modules/spock/build.gradle @@ -16,3 +16,9 @@ dependencies { testRuntime 'org.postgresql:postgresql:42.2.9' testRuntime 'mysql:mysql-connector-java:8.0.19' } + +sourceJar { + /* allJava is default (see gradle/publishing.gradle:sourceJar) + allSource contains both .java and .groovy files */ + from sourceSets.main.allSource +}